Global Smart Demand Response Market size was valued at USD 2.1 billion in 2024 and is poised to grow from USD 2.39 billion in 2025 to USD 6.67 billion by 2033, growing at a CAGR of 13.7% during the forecast period (2026-2033).
The global smart demand response market is thriving due to heightened energy efficiency efforts, enhanced smart grid integration, and the growing prevalence of IoT-enabled energy systems. As power suppliers and consumers focus on energy savings and cost reductions, energy infrastructures are evolving to become interconnected and smarter. The deployment of IoT devices enables real-time monitoring and management of electricity usage, while utilities employ advanced smart grids to swiftly respond to fluctuations in supply and demand. Additionally, government initiatives incentivize reduced energy consumption during peak periods, supported by innovative pricing models that improve billing management for businesses and households. However, challenges such as high setup costs, limited system interoperability, data privacy concerns, and regulatory uncertainties could hinder market growth.

Driver of the Global Smart Demand Response Market
A key market driver for the Global Smart Demand Response Market is the increasing need for energy efficiency and sustainability amid rising energy costs and environmental concerns. As consumers and businesses become more aware of their energy consumption patterns, the adoption of smart technologies that enable efficient demand response is accelerating. These technologies allow for real-time monitoring and management of electricity usage, optimizing demand in response to supply conditions and reducing peak load pressures on the grid. This shift not only helps in lowering energy bills but also supports renewable energy integration, making smart demand response a critical aspect of modern energy management solutions.
Restraints in the Global Smart Demand Response Market
One of the key market restraints for the Global Smart Demand Response Market is the lack of standardized protocols and interoperability among different platforms and devices. This inconsistency can hinder the seamless integration of demand response technologies into existing energy systems, leading to increased costs and complexity for utility providers and consumers alike. Additionally, concerns around cybersecurity and data privacy can deter stakeholders from adopting smart demand response solutions. The initial investment required for advanced metering infrastructure and customer engagement tools can also be a significant barrier, particularly for smaller utility companies and residential users, slowing market growth.
Market Trends of the Global Smart Demand Response Market
The Global Smart Demand Response market is witnessing a significant trend driven by the increased adoption of time-of-use pricing models, which incentivize residential consumers to manage their energy consumption more strategically. Utilities are implementing programs that charge consumers higher rates during peak demand and lower rates during off-peak hours, prompting households to alter their energy usage patterns. With the integration of smart meters and connected devices, consumers can automate their energy consumption based on dynamic pricing signals, thereby enhancing control over their electricity costs. This evolving landscape is likely to foster greater residential engagement in smart demand response initiatives, ultimately contributing to a more balanced energy grid.
